Five students hurt in bomb attack in college

Kozhikode:  Five students were injured in a bomb attack at MET College, Nadapuram, a politically sensitive town, today.
Sources said bombs were hurled when the students were celebrating college union election held last week.
A tense situation prevailed in the premises following dispute between pro-CPI (M) Students Federation of India (SFI) and the pro-IUML Muslim Students Federation (MSF). (UNI)
